| Big Peat 33 Year Old | Caol Ila 15 Year Old - Flora and Fauna (with Wooden Box) | |
|---|---|---|
| Distillery | Big Peat | Caol Ila |
| Region | Islay | Islay |
| Country | Scotland | Scotland |
| Type | Blended Malt | Single Malt |
| ABV | 47.2% | 43% |
| Age | 33 yr | 15 yr |
| Price | £249.95 | £399 |
| Rating | 5.00/5 | — |
